Output 93aaf78eace25d7b774d3e60b58c66f7ee6fb588e6dfa35df690a597eb0a5a0f:1

value
42480000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 869238607acee92a3ee765eb5159001bb908b598 OP_EQUAL
address
A4hpNetrNRo6zQ85pVeVDtHbVbPAH1vMxF
transaction
93aaf78eace25d7b774d3e60b58c66f7ee6fb588e6dfa35df690a597eb0a5a0f